Taylor shared that “the time is your biggest balance – the earlier you start to contribute to the retirement plan, the greater the opportunity for you to grow your money.” She added that even small and consistent contributions can be built in six numbers over time.
For individuals who work for their own account, this delay is particularly expensive. Jenna Stodard, Chief of Staff at Broad Financial, said that entrepreneurs who stopped starting retirement accounts “could miss nearly 30,000 and $ 150,000 annually depending on their income over their career.”

Stoddard has warned of being “excessively concentrated in Wall Street products and traditional stocks.” She explained that “your savings can be subject to a dramatic decline if the stock market is descending.” The possible cost of failure to diversify? “More than $ 100,000+,” she said.
“Alternative investments are a proven way to achieve diversification, as their value usually operates in reverse on the public market,” Stodard pointed out. I stated that self -directed retirement accounts can be invested in real estate, precious metals, private companies, creative endeavors and more.
Bethani Diver, Vice president and Director of Relations at Rolland Trust, said that retirement could have a horizon of 20 to 30 years. She explained that “transferring many of your assets to bonds or cash (80 % -100 %) very early in retirement in the hope of protecting the nest egg can cause damage to your long -term goals due to poor performance.”
Possible cost to a $ 1 million wallet: $ 500,000 to $ 1.2 million in potential growth.

Davir has shared that the claim at the age of 62 instead of waiting for the full retirement age could reduce the monthly benefits by up to 30 % permanently. She also noted that “every year, you are late in claiming social security after your Fra, you will get an 8 % increase for you.”
Possible cost: 100,000 dollars -300,000 dollars in lost lifelong benefits.

Drainage of 401 (K) can be an expensive error. “You will not only bear the sanctions and taxes, but it will also affect your future retirement by reducing the time when your investments should grow,” said Taylor.
Stoddard and Dever emphasized the expensive penalties on the lost RMDs. “If you miss the deadline for your RMDS withdrawal, you can fined you with a 25 % punishment of the allocated withdrawal amount,” explained Stoddard. This can range anywhere between $ 10,000 and $ 50,000.
Dever pointed to a 4 % base, explaining that “the presence of more than 4 % distribution rate at an early date can cause the assets to be exhausted later on retirement.”
Possible cost: Money runs out from five to 10 years early.

Heath Harris, the consultant COMPOUND founder, talked about one of his customers who sold HVAC without tax planning. It was a mistake. “Between federal capital gains, niit and state taxes, he paid nearly 3 million dollars directly to the Tax Authority,” he said. With proper planning, Harris estimated that they “could save him about $ 1.7 million.”
